Basketball Recap: Pelham Hornets vs. Randolph-Clay Red Devils
Pelham lost against Randolph-Clay back in December of 2024 and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Wednesday. The Pelham Hornets lost 63-38 to the Randolph-Clay Red Devils. While losing is never fun, the Hornets can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Georgia basketball rankings (they are ranked 370th, while the Red Devils are ranked 105th).

Pelham lost despite a true team effort on offense, the best among them being Micheal Battle, who posted eight points and eight rebounds. Battle is on a roll when it comes to boards, as he's now pulled down eight or more in the last three games he's played. Kevin Taylor was another key player, putting up eight points in addition to eight rebounds and three blocks.
It was another big night for Tyrion Smith, who went 6 of 10 en route to 15 points for Randolph-Clay. Another player making a difference was Jaleen Gibson, who put up seven points along with seven assists and five boards.
Pelham's defeat dropped their record down to 7-9. As for Randolph-Clay, they pushed their record up to 18-2 with the victory, which was their tenth straight at home.
Pelham has already played their next contest, a 58-37 win against Quitman County on the 30th. As for Randolph-Clay, they also did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next game, a 74-24 victory against Pataula Charter Academy on the 31st.
